Overview

The Imperial was conceived as the city’s most luxurious hotel, with a unique blend of Victorian, Colonial and Art Deco influences and a rare collection of 18th- and 19th-century artworks.

Afternoon tea is served each day beneath the high-domed ceiling of the atrium.

Two highly rated restaurants serve South-east Asian and Anglo-Indian cuisine.

Accommodation

With high ceilings, impeccable decor and equipped with all modern facilities and conveniences, the 231 rooms and 43 suites overlooking verdant gardens bespeak discreet luxury and offer total privacy and serenity.

The distinctive character of each room has been acheived through attention to detail heightened by the warm and personal service.

Restaurants & Bars

The Imperial houses award-winning restaurants with a culinary paette that ranges from South-East Asian and Indian to French and Italian. The two bars have a wide choice of beverages including a notably unique wine list.

The romance of al fresco dining is offered in three different venues; on the well-manicured lawns, in an Oriental courtyard or on the Italian terrace.

Recreation

The Imperial Spa by Six Senses will be sited in the garden grounds. The eleven treatment rooms will include a suite especially designed for traditional wedding preparations and for honeymooners. There will also be an Ayurvedic Centre offering Yoga, two Hammam rooms, a gym, a beauty salon, barber shop, hydrotherapy area, steam and sauna, whirlpool baths and a multipurpose area for meditation, tai chi, aerobics. A tennis court will also be incorporated into the complex.

The pool, dotted by palms and nestled in the shaded grounds, offers a tranquil, refreshing experience. A well-equipped Pool Bar serves delectable snacks and drinks.
